Green chilies and taco seasoning add the piquant flavor but it is the lemon-lime carbonated beverage that adds the sweetness to these chicken wings.

Ingredients

1 tablespoon canola or vegetable oil 2 1/2 lb chicken wings, cut apart at joints, wing tips discarded 2 medium green onions, thinly sliced including tops (about 2 tablespoons) 1 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es 2 cans (12 oz each) lemon-lime carbonated beverage 1 can (4.5 oz) Old El Paso™ chopped green chiles, drained 1 package (1 oz) Old El Paso™ taco seasoning mix 10 lettuce leaves, if desired

Instructions

In 12-inch nonstick sk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Add chicken wings and onions; sprinkle with pepper flakes. Cook uncovered 5 to 8 minutes, stirring occasionally, until browned; drain. Stir in carbonated beverage, green chiles and taco seasoning mix. Increase heat to high; cook uncovered 15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Reduce heat to medium-high; cook 5 to 10 minutes, stirring frequently, until chicken wings are completely glazed, small amount of glaze remains in skillet and juice of chicken is clear when thickest part is cut to bone (180 °F). To serve, line serving plate with lettuce; arrange chicken wings over lettuce. Serve immediately.
